Ingredients
- 500 g Watermelon
- 50 g Granulated sugar
- 15 g Lemon juice
Steps
Watermelon Prep
- Cut the Watermelon into 2-3 cm cubes.
Freeze Watermelon
- Place Watermelon cubes in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with baking paper.
- Setaside the preparation content on a baking tray during 3h .
Granita
- Add 500 g of watermelon, 50 g of granulated sugar in the food processor bowl.
- Mix manual: 30sec / 0°C / Speed 6. Scrape the sides of the bowl with the spatula
- Add 15 g of lemon juice in the food processor bowl.
- Mix manual: 20sec / 0°C / Speed 8. Scrape the sides of the bowl with the spatula
Serving
- Serve Immediately.
- Garnish with a Lemon slice (optional).
